@simon Hey simon. I think it's important to look at the eithics/values and especially privacy policy of the LLM your are working with. Unfortunately, not a lot of choice we it comes to options yet. Like finding an ethical gas station :(But I'm particularly concerned that OpenAI / ChatGPT are intentionally deceptive in their privacy docs.They make a big deal about "OpenAI does not use data submitted by customers via our API to train OpenAI models or improve OpenAI’s service offering". But there is immense confusion because most people assume that services which call those backend APIs are also safe from "improvements", but in fact, all the public facing things like Playground and ChatGPT are excluded. Current copyright law only protects "the expression" or implementation of ideas, not the concepts. So CoPilot could claim that they don't use your code snippet in training, but then use the representation for it, or a slight modification. While the open/sharing model is fine if it benefits everyone, enterprises should be very careful about sending code to any LLM that has misleading Privacy policies and does not explain how the model improves.Currently Netflix, AWS, Google all prohibit most use of CoPilot tools.I'd also say, looking at the VCs backing a company might tell you a bit about the ethics of the board and the decisions they will make.
